Iroquois vs Czech Median Female Earnings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 207,213,781 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Iroquois and median female earnings in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.010 and weighted average of $36,408.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 484,306,761 people shows a slight positive correlation between the proportion of Czechs and median female earnings in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.063 and weighted average of $38,992, a difference of 7.1%.
